Comprehending Registered Agent Services
Services of registered agents are a vital component of corporate compliance and entity management. A registered agent acts as a intermediary between a company and state authorities, ensuring that legal documents and notices are received on time. This includes important communications such as process delivery, tax documents, and compliance notifications. By appointing a dependable registered agent, businesses can ensure that they do not miss important deadlines or legal obligations.

Benefits of Hiring a Registered Agent
A primary benefits of hiring a registered agent is the boost of privacy and confidentiality for your business. By designating a registered agent, you can keep your personal information off public records, as the agent's location will be used for business communication and service of process. This protection of privacy is especially crucial for small business owners and entrepreneurs who wish to avoid their home addresses being publicly available, thus reducing the chance of unsolicited communication and potential security concerns.

Adherence and Legal Responsibilities
Designated representatives play a pivotal role in making certain that businesses meet their regulatory and lawful obligations. One of their chief responsibilities is to act as an agent for process service, which means they receive legal documents on behalf of the business, such as lawsuits and summons. This service is vital, as it guarantees that the business is informed of any litigation taken against it, enabling timely responses and maintaining that the company remains in good standing with state regulations. By handling these important legal notices, registered agents help businesses prevent failures and potential penalties.

Finally, numerous individuals want to understand how to change their registered agent if they are dissatisfied with their current agent. The process typically entails filing a change registered agent form with the state and informing the previous agent of the change. It's important to make sure that the new registered agent meets state requirements and is accessible to handle all future documents.
